What Is Construction Law?

Construction law covers legal issues related to building and construction projects. It includes contracts, permits, zoning laws, building codes, construction defects, and disputes between parties involved in construction, including contractors, builders, architects, engineers, developers, and property owners. Construction law provides rights and lays out obligations for everyone involved in a construction project, helping to avoid conflicts and address problems that arise during construction.

What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Construction Lawyer?

You might need a construction lawyer if:

  • You’re involved in a dispute over a construction contract
  • There are defects in a completed project
  • You’re a contractor dealing with payment issues
  • A property owner facing zoning or permit challenges
  • There are unnecessary delays in your project
  • A contractor on your project is violating construction site safety regulations

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ire a Construction Lawyer?

You might face significant legal and financial risks if you don’t hire a construction lawyer. Without proper guidance, you could end up with unfavorable contract terms or struggle to resolve disputes effectively. You might miss critical deadlines, fail to comply with zoning or permit requirements, or be unable to address construction defects properly. This can lead to costly delays, legal penalties, and financial losses. A construction lawyer helps you handle these complex issues, protecting your rights and ensuring that your project is completed successfully and legally.

What Questions Should I Ask When Trying To Find a Construction Lawyer in Kayenta?

These questions can help you decide if you feel comfortable and confident that a lawyer has the qualifications, experience, and ability to manage your case well. The top questions to ask when meeting with potential lawyers to hire include:

  • How have you handled cases like mine?
  • What are the potential outcomes of my case?
  • What is the timeline for my case?
  • Are there alternative dispute resolutions available, like mediation or arbitration?
  • What is your billing and fee structure?
  • How long have you been practicing in Arizona?
  • Do you have access to experts who can support my case?
  • How do you approach evidence collection?
  • What is your approach to negotiations and settlements?
  • What will my involvement be during the process?
